CompareM2 is a genomes-to-report pipeline for comparing microbial genomes
Carl M Kobel1, Velma T E Aho1, Ove Øyås1
1Faculty of Biosciences, Norwegian University of Life Sciences, Ås, Norway.
CompareM2 is a new pipeline for analyzing bacterial and archaeal genomes from isolates and metagenomic data. It offers easy installation and a dynamic report for clear comparative analysis results.

Background:
- Comparative analysis of microbial genomes is crucial for understanding bacterial and archaeal diversity and evolution.
- Existing tools may lack ease of use or comprehensive reporting features for diverse genomic data.
Purpose of the Study:
- To introduce CompareM2, a user-friendly pipeline for the comparative analysis of bacterial and archaeal genomes.
- To provide a streamlined workflow from raw genomic data to a comprehensive, portable report.
Main Methods:
- CompareM2 is a genomes-to-report pipeline.
- It supports analysis of both isolate and metagenomic assembly data.
- The software is designed for single-step installation and execution.
Main Results:
- CompareM2 generates a portable dynamic report document.
- The pipeline facilitates comparative analysis of bacterial and archaeal genomes.
- It simplifies the process of analyzing microbial genomic datasets.
Conclusions:
- CompareM2 offers an accessible and efficient solution for comparative microbial genomics.
- The pipeline's design emphasizes ease of installation and operation.
- It provides valuable insights through dynamic, portable reports.
